Inspector’s narrative

What the inspector wrote

Due to conflicting statements obtained and observations made during the course of the investigation, the above allegation is found to be UNSUBSTANTIATED meaning that although the allegation may have happened or is valid, there is not a preponderance of the evidence to prove that the alleged violations occurred. A copy of this report and appeal rights (LIC 9058) will be emailed to the licensee and licensee was advised that acknowledgement and receipt of the report and appeal rights is to be received within twenty-four hours. Licensee was advised to post the LIC 9213 for 30 days. An exit interview was conducted with licensee.

Citations

1 citation recorded*CCLD

What does Type A vs Type B mean?

Type A. Serious citation. Imminent or substantial risk to children. The regulator requires corrective action immediately and may impose a civil penalty.

Type B. Lower-severity citation. Corrective action required, no imminent risk. The regulator monitors compliance on the next visit.

  • 1101161(a)Type B

    Limitations on Capacity and Ambulatory Status. The licensee shall not exceed the conditions, limitations and capacity specified in the license. This requirement was not met as evidenced by: Facility's capacity conditions were violated when it was determined preschool and school-age children were commingled on occasion due to school-age staff not being present during 9:00 am – 12:30 pm. This poses a potential risk to the children in care.
